The City Beneath the City: Finds from excavations for the Metropolitan Railway of Athens GREECE ATHENS • Museum of Cycladic Art • Through December 31, 2001
This temporary exhibition features 500 objects unearthed during the excavations for the Metropolitan Railway of Athens and attempts to document the evolution of daily life in Athens from the 17th century B.C. to the 6th century A.D. Unearthed artefacts are also on display at the Syntagma, Kerameikos, Acropolis and Akadimia metro stations.
